Teachers Are Automatically Considered Supervisors In The SubGroups

Updated on July 9, 2026

2 min to read

Overview

Display Label: _Teachers_ are automatically considered supervisors in the sub-_Groups_ of the main _Groups_ that are supervisors

Setting ID: Teachers_Are_Automatically_Considered_Supervisors_In_The_SubGroups

Location: Main Settings > General Settings > Teachers Portal Rights, Basic Settings group

 

What This Setting Does

This setting controls whether a _Teacher_ who supervises a main _Group_ automatically also counts as supervisor of that _Group_’s sub-_Groups_, meaning smaller _Groups_ nested under a main _Group_, such as streams or sections. When enabled, supervisor-level access extends down into the sub-_Groups_ automatically, without assigning the _Teacher_ separately to each one.

 

Where It Is Used

This setting runs automatically wherever supervisor status is checked across My Classes, Courses, and Student-related screens; it does not have its own dedicated screen beyond this Teachers Portal Rights tab.

 

Business Logic / Behavior

  • Disabled by default.
  • When enabled, a Teacher who supervises a main Group is treated as supervisor of all of that Group’s sub-Groups as well, for example when determining which courses and students the Teacher can access.
  • When disabled, supervisor status only applies to the exact Group the Teacher is assigned to supervise; sub-Groups need their own supervisor assignment.

 

Example

At Alpha Institute, Grade 11 is a main Group with sub-Groups Grade 11 – Science Stream and Grade 11 – Arts Stream. Teacher Grace M. supervises Grade 11 only.

  • Before enabling the setting: Grace is not automatically recognized as supervisor of the Science Stream or Arts Stream sub-Groups.
  • After enabling the setting: Grace is automatically treated as supervisor of both sub-Groups, gaining the same access she has for the main Grade 11 Group.

 

When to Use

When to Enable

Enable when supervision is organized around a main _Group_ and the supervisor should automatically manage everything nested underneath it, avoiding separate sub-_Group_ assignments.

When to Disable

Disable, the default, when sub-_Groups_ should have their own, independently assigned supervisors.
